Job Description The perfect fit for this position requires previous experience and the ability to manage all aspects of overseeing commercial construction projects. We are looking for a smart, working individual with strong determination, who takes pride in their work and is always looking for ways to improve. Attention to detail and knowledge of all permits, procurement, vendor and sub‑contractor oversight, construction schedules, quality control steps and end finishes is required.
Superintendent Responsibilities
Maintain a daily log for the job site’s operations, reporting to management as necessary.
Make changes in the operation as necessary to best meet construction deadlines.
Review and drive project schedules during site visits, highlighting potential challenges.
Collaborate with clients, Project Managers, and other construction management to determine budget and timeline.
Provide leadership in responding creatively to challenges to bring projects on schedule and under budget where feasible.
Ensure job site safety and quality on all project sites.
Perform all other related duties and assignments as required.
Qualifications and Skills
Commercial Superintendent experience 3+ years (Preferred)
Must be okay with travel
Must have experience leading teams in associated project work, project progress and resource allocation.
Must have vast knowledge in commercial project blueprints and schedule plans.
Ability to problem‑solve and adjust to changing circumstances.
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ience.
Proficiency in Microsoft Office Products and construction management systems.
Strong communication skills and thorough attention to detail.
OSHA 10 or OSHA 30 Certified.
